The Aqua Medic DC Runner 800 is a universal pump designed for freshwater and saltwater aquariums. It stands out for its ultra-quiet operation and energy efficiency, guaranteeing optimal water circulation and a peaceful environment for your fish and corals. 🐠
Thanks to its optimized control electronics, this pump is particularly discreet, minimizing vibrations and noise. Its robust pump body ensures a long service life, even under intensive use. ✨
The 24 V DC motor offers significant energy efficiency, thus reducing your electricity consumption. The polished bearings and ceramic shafts guarantee quiet and maintenance-free operation for many years. 🌊
The DC Runner 800 pump is designed for submerged use only. It comes with a 24 V transformer for easy and safe installation.
| Characteristic | Detail |
|---|---|
| Type | DC Runner 800 |
| Pump voltage | 24 V |
| Transformer voltage | 100 - 240 V / 50 - 60 Hz |
| Pump flow rate | Up to 800 l/h |
| Max. discharge height | Up to 1.2 m |
| Power consumption | Max. 10 watts |
| Flow side connection | 12 / 16 / 19 mm |
| Protection | IP X8 |
| Pre-filter basket | Yes |
| Fixing sleeve for pipes | Yes |
| Dimensions in mm approx. (l x w x h) (basket included) | 120 x 56 x 82 |
| Dimensions in mm approx. (l x w x h) (without basket) | 95 x 56 x 82 |
Yes, absolutely. The DC Runner 800 pump is designed to be used in both freshwater and saltwater. Its components are resistant to saline corrosion, which guarantees a long service life even in a marine environment. In addition, its flow capacity is ideal for maintaining good circulation in medium-sized reef aquariums.
Maintaining the DC Runner 800 is relatively simple. It is recommended to regularly clean the pre-filter basket to prevent debris from clogging the pump and reducing its flow rate. In addition, it is advisable to disassemble the pump every 3 to 6 months to clean the turbine and ceramic shafts. Regular cleaning guarantees optimal operation and extends the life of the pump.
Although the DC Runner 800 does not have an integrated flow regulator, it is possible to control the flow rate by using a valve on the outlet pipe. This makes it possible to adjust the flow rate according to the specific needs of your aquarium. However, it is important not to reduce the flow rate too much, as this could damage the pump in the long term. Be sure to monitor the temperature of the pump and maintain sufficient flow to avoid overheating.
